Icarus Open World Migration Fix
Moving an Icarus Open World or Prospect from local co-op to a dedicated server sounds simple until one character stops loading, gets stuck on Preparing Geometry, or fails while everyone else can join. Community reports from 2025 point to migration issues being character-specific surprisingly often, not just world-wide corruption.
How to Triage the Migration
| Result | What It Suggests |
|---|---|
| Everyone except one player can join | The failing character state is mismatched or corrupted |
| Fresh Prospect works but migrated world fails | The migrated save data needs rollback or cleanup |
| Server works after provider-side move or restart | The host node or cached runtime state was part of the issue |
Safe Migration Checklist
- Keep a copy of the original local save before uploading anything.
- Migrate only one Open World or Prospect at a time.
- Test with a fresh Prospect after the server is online.
- If only one player fails, test that same world with a different character.
- Restore the last healthy save if the migrated world keeps failing at the same step.
What to Back Up
Prospects/
OpenWorlds/
Characters/
Migration failures are often partial. When one player breaks and everyone else loads in, stop treating it like a total world loss. Character state, spawn state, or one damaged save file is the better theory.
When to Abandon the Imported Copy
If a brand-new world runs cleanly and only the imported save keeps failing, go back to the original local backup and repeat the migration more carefully. Do not keep layering retries onto an already suspect uploaded copy.
